Illustrating the usefulness of XFDTD and the FDTD method in the design of implantable devices.
To illustrate the application of FDTD to the design of implantable devices, a simple example has been considered. The example device is about 3.5 x 2 x 2 cm with 2.5 cm bent wire antenna. It is designed to simulate a pacemaker and uses the heart electrode as the antenna.
Figure 1 shows the High Fidelity Body Mesh with surrounding fields as rendered in XFDTD Bio-Pro. Figure 2 is a cross sectional view showing the pacemaker geometry. Figure 3 shows a cross-sectional view with fields; the implanted device is circled in white. Please visit the Brain Bowl Example for more discussion of similar issues.
